Claims (13)

  1. Device for packaging a roll of web material (2), comprising a packaging web dispenser arrangement (9) having a plurality of packaging web rolls (10-13), at least one of which is axially displaceable, such that, if necessary, the webs can form a protective cover which can be composed of a plurality of webs overlapping one another parallel to their longitudinal edges, a glue applicator station (28) which can serve to join packaging webs and is arranged in the axial overlapping region between the packaging web rolls, characterised in that the glue applicator station (28) is arranged downstream of a cutter (27) in the feed direction of the packaging webs (30-33).
  2. Device according to claim 1, characterised in that the glue applicator station (28) acts on a region in the vicinity of the edge of at least one packaging web (30-33).
  3. Device according to claim 1 or claim 2, characterised in that the axially displaceable packaging web roll (11, 12) has an axial drive (25, 26) with a control device (4) connected to a means (3) for measuring the width of the roll of web material (2).
  4. Device according to one of claims 1 to 3, characterised in that the axially displaceable packaging web roll (11, 12) is arranged on a movable support (21, 22) having a web guide (15, 16) movable therewith.
  5. Device according to one of claims 1 to 4, characterised in that the packaging web dispenser arrangement (9) has a plurality of packaging web rolls (10-11) of the same width.
  6. Device according to one of claims 1 to 5, characterised in that the packaging web dispenser arrangement (9) has a packaging web roll (13) of reduced width.
  7. Device according to one of claims 1 to 6, characterised in that the packaging web rolls (10-13) are provided with pre-glued packaging webs (30-33).
  8. Device according to one of claims 1 to 7, characterised in that the packaging web rolls have a maximum width of 1.5 m.
  9. Method of packaging a roll of web material, around the circumference of which is wound a protective cover composed of a plurality of packaging webs overlapping one another parallel to their longitudinal edges, at least one of which is axially displaceable in order to adjust the overlapping region and which are joined together in their overlapping regions, joining being effected between the removal of the packaging webs from the packaging web rolls and the application of the packaging webs to the roll of web material or as the packaging webs are applied to the roll of web material, and the packaging webs being cut once the required number of winding layers have been wound, characterised in that cutting is effected in the region of the packaging webs not yet joined.
  10. Method according to claim 9, characterised in that assembly is effected between the removal of the packaging webs from the packaging web rolls and the application of the packaging webs to the roll of web material or as the packaging webs are applied to the roll of web material.
  11. Method according to claim 9 or claim 10, characterised in that an overlapping region of at least 100 mm is set.
  12. Method according to one of claims 9 to 11, characterised in that the rolls of web material are divided into different classes according to their widths and one packaging web combination is determined for each class.
  13. Method according to one of claims 9 to 12, characterised in that the roll of web material is packaged symmetrically in the axial direction.
